Tiny Toons, Freakazoid coming to DVD
 
Season 1 of both Tiny Toon Adventures and Freakazoid! will be out later this year on DVD. TTA will be out July 29; Freakazoid! release date has not been announced.

Both shows signified firsts for Warner Bros. Tiny Toon Adventures was the first television venture for Warner Bros. Animation. It had a sneak preview of the pilot, "The Looney Beginning" on CBS prime time the week before starting in syndication in 1990. Freakazoid! was one of the charter shows for Kids WB! in 1995.

Tiny Toons will retail for $27.95 while Freakazoid! will go for $26.99.

Kids WB's very first line-up back in 1995 was as follows:

Weekends
8 AM - Animaniacs
8:30 - Sylvester & Tweety Mysteries
9 AM - Animaniacs
9:30 - Pinky & The Brain
10 AM - Freakazoid!
10:30 - Earthworm Jim

Weekdays
7:30 AM - That's Warner Bros.!
8 AM - Animaniacs

At this point, Tiny Toon Adventures had just wrapped up a three-year run on Fox before going back into syndication.
